Battery Barn in Petersburg

Write your review of Battery Barn
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.3 mi
NAPA Machine Shop
133 W Tabb St
Petersburg, VA 23803
0.3 mi
NAPA Auto Parts
201 N Market St
Petersburg, VA 23803
0.3 mi
POWERS Auto Parts Inc
201 N Market St
Petersburg, VA 23803
0.4 mi
Bumper To Bumper
229 N Market St
Petersburg, VA 23803
0.5 mi
Lowry Tire & Auto Svc
126 N Crater Rd
Petersburg, VA 23803
0.8 mi
D & M Auto Parts
1001 E Bank St
Petersburg, VA 23803